  1. == Major JUCE features and updates ==
  2. This file just lists the more notable headline features. For more detailed info
  3. about minor changes and bugfixes, please see the git log!
  4. Version 4.3.0
  5. - Added API and examples for ROLI Blocks
  6. - Multiple Projucer live-build UI and diagnostics improvements
  7. - JUCE now supports hosting multi-bus plug-ins
  8. - BufferingAudioSource now supports pre-buffering (useful for offline processing)
  9. - Added microphone permissions switch to Projucer for iOS targets
  10. - Standalone wrappers now correctly save and restore midi settings
  11. - Various performance improvements to BigInteger
  12. - Fixed various FlexBox bugs
  13. - Added a workaround for the broken “Open Recent…” menu on os x
  14. - Various minor improvements and bug fixes
  15. - Various documentation improvements
  16. Version 4.2.4
  17. - Pre-release of live build engine on Windows
  18. - Added FlexBox layout engine
  19. - Removed dependency on external Steinberg SDK when building and/or hosting VST2 plug-ins
  20. - Added support for MIDI network sessions in the iOS simulator
  21. - Added support for symmetric skew to Slider, NormalisableRange and SliderPropertyComponent
  22. - Projucer now asks the user what to do when it detects that the .jucer file was modified outside of the Projucer
  23. - Improved support for Windows 10 touch devices
  24. - Added begin/end iterator methods for ValueTree, for handy range-based-for loops over its children
  25. - Added support for recent mingw-w64 compilers
  26. - Added useful proportional Rectangle utility methods
  27. - Significantly improved the performance of BigInteger
  28. - Added support for expiring licenses to juce_tracktion_marketplace
  29. - Added support for retina mouse cursors on OS X
  30. - Added a new low-quality mode for the CameraDevice
  31. - Added pkg-config support for Linux
  32. - Projucer will now wrap your AAX plug-in in the bundle format expected Pro Tools on Windows
  33. - Multiple bug-fixes for AudioUnit parameter ids
  34. - Fixed a bug where AlertWindows weren’t always on top
  35. - Multiple fixes for web InputStreams
  36. - Various improvements to the live build engine
  37. - Various minor improvements and bug fixes
  38. - Various documentation improvements
  39. Version 4.2.3
  40. - Various VST3 improvements: resizing VST3 windows, plug-in compatibility issues
  41. - Use NSURLSession on newer OS X versions
  42. - Add compatibility for VST 3 SDK update 3.6.6
  43. - Miscellaneous fixes and improvements
  44. Version 4.2.1
  45. - New class CachedValue, for providing easy and efficient access to ValueTree properties
  46. - Reduced audio plug-in binary sizes on OS X and added symbol-stripping option
  47. - Miscellaneous fixes and improvements
  48. Version 4.2
  49. - Added support for AudioUnit v3 on OS X and iOS
  50. - Simplified the JUCE module format. Removed the json module definition files, and made
  51. it easier to manually add modules to projects. The format is fully described in the
  52. document juce/modules/JUCE Module Format.txt
  53. - iOS project support: added custom resource folders, custom xcassets, app capabilities,
  54. and screen orientation settings.
  55. - Deleted the Introjucer.. But don't panic! All of its functionality is now supplied by a
  56. more open-source version of the Projucer. By refactoring the closed-source LLVM compilation
  57. code into a DLL, we've been able to unify the Introjucer and Projucer into a single
  58. open-source project. This will allow everyone to compile the Projucer's IDE themselves, and
  59. having just one app instead of two will make things a lot less confusing!
  60. Version 4.1
  61. - Added multi-bus support for audio plug-in clients
  62. - Added support for MIDI effect plug-ins (AU and AAX).
  63. - Added new example: Network Graphics Demo
  64. Version 4.0.3
  65. - Added MPE (Multidimensional Polyphonic Expression) classes
  66. - Added full support for generating and parsing Midi RPN/NRPN messages
  67. - Made the LinearSmoothedValue class public
  68. - Miscellaneous fixes and minor improvements
  69. Version 4.0.2
  70. - Miscellaneous fixes and house-keeping
  71. Version 4.0.1
  72. - Initial release of the Projucer!
  73. - Full OSC support!
  74. - Android Studio exporting from the Introjucer
  75. - Android-M pro-audio low-latency i/o support
  76. - Bluetooth MIDI device support on iOS and Android
  77. - AudioSampleBuffer refactored into a templated class AudioBuffer, to allow
  78. 32 or 64 bit float support
  79. - Audio plugin and hosting now supports 64-bit data
  80. - Support for force-touch and pen pressure on iOS and Windows
  81. - Added easy sound-file playing methods to AudioDeviceManager
  82. - Many updates to Introjucer
  83. - Many new tutorials and examples
  84. Version 3.3.0
  85. - New functions for Base64 conversion
  86. - New command-line options in the introjucer for trimming whitespace and
  87. replacing tabs in source files
  88. Version 3.2.0
  89. - Major OpenGL performance/stability improvements
  90. - Performance improvements to FloatVectorOperations math functions
  91. - New FloatVectorOperations: abs, min, max, addWithMultiply, clip
  92. - Midi channel pressure support
  93. - New example projects ComponentTutorialExample, SimpleFFTExample,
  94. PluckedStringsDemo
  95. - New class ValueTreeSynchroniser, for remote-syncing multiple
  96. ValueTrees
  97. - HTTPS/SSL support on Linux
  98. - Added methods for degrees to radians conversions
  99. - Added Neon instruction set support for Android targets
  100. - JUCE ValueTree performance improvements
  101. - Linux and Android multi-monitor HiDPI support
  102. - Support the “display=none” attribute in SVG files
  103. - Support for text elements in SVG files
  104. - Added Whirlpool hash class to the cryptography module
  105. - Various improvements for parameter automation in VST, VST-3,
  106. AudioUnits and AAX
  107. - Various improvements to JUCE Synthesiser
  108. - Linux Code::Blocks project support
  109. - Multicast support
  110. - Add support to generate project version numbers from project git tags
  111. - Various updates to example projects
  112. - Stability improvements to re-order and resize code of plug-in windows
  113. - Support for external third-party native libraries on Android
  114. - Introjucer’s auto-update now displays release notes
  115. - Various Introjucer usability improvements
  116. - Support for in-memory fonts on Android
  117. - New FFT class
  118. - WASAPI exclusive mode support
  119. - More C++11 feature support macros
  120. - Performance improvements to XML parsing
  121. - Add compatibility for AAX SDK 2.2.0
  122. - Added parameters to the ValueTree::Listener::valueTreeChildRemoved()
  123. and valueTreeChildOrderChanged() methods to include more info about
  124. exactly what changed
  125. - Over 400 minor changes, bug-fixes, documentation improvements, etc.
